Beer Bottle Pretzel Mix In A Jar Print this Recipe 3 1/3 cup whole wheat flour 1 tbs. sugar 1 package active dry yeast 1 tsp. salt 1 tsp. dried oregano 1/2 tsp. dried basil 1/4 tsp. garlic powder 1 tbs. dried minced onion 3/4 cup grated parmesan cheese |
|
Stir together flour,
sugar, yeast, and salt in a bowl. Stir together oregano,
basil, garlic, onion, and cheese in another. Divide
ingredients equally among two 16 ounce beer bottles or
jars, layering if bottles are clear. Attach to Jar - Print Label Beer Bottle Pretzels Empty jar into a medium mixing bowl. Add 1/2 of a 12 oz can or bottle of beer (3/4 cup). Stir to combine. Knead on lightly floured surface until smooth. Cover and let rest in a warm area until doubled. (About 45 min.) |
Roll out on lightly
floured surface into a 10'x6' rectangle and cut
lengthwise into 6 strips. (Shape if desired or leave as
is.) Cover and let rise again until nearly doubled;
about 30 min. Bake on the top rack of a 400 degrees F oven for about 8 minutes or until lightly golden. Transfer to wire rack to cool. |
